Summary
Bostadsrättsföreningen Stockholmshus nr 9 receives Hemlo grade D (5 out of 10) in Hemlo's independent analysis of the 2024 annual report. The debt is 4,322 kr per square metre and the annual fee is 1,043 kr per square metre per year. Larger maintenance fund than 96% of associations in Stockholm. The annual fee has increased 14% over 1 years. The analysis highlights, among other things: Svag balansräkning och hög skuldsättning, Hög sannolikhet för nära förestående stambyte, Kraftiga avgiftshöjningar redan genomförda.
Compared with neighbouring associations
- Higher fee per m² than 93% of associations in Stockholm
- Larger maintenance fund than 96% of associations in Stockholm
- Lower equity ratio than 93% of associations in Stockholm

- What does Hemlo grade D mean?
- Hemlo grade D means “Acceptable, with remarks”. The grade scale runs from A to G and is based on Hemlo's health score 0–10 — an independent assessment of the association's annual report. Bostadsrättsföreningen Stockholmshus nr 9 has a health score of 5 out of 10.
